添加了两个新的文档文件: - nordic_ncs_官方知识索引.md:收录 Nordic NCS 官方文档链接, 包括 Zephyr 镜像文档、CAF 框架、Partition Manager 等相关内容 - zephyr_官方知识索引.md:收录 Zephyr 官方文档链接, 涵盖构建配置、设备树、内核并发、蓝牙、USB、外设驱动等模块 这两个索引文档基于项目实际使用的 nrf52840 芯片和 NCS 3.2.3 版本, 通过浏览器渲染验证确保链接有效性,并按功能模块进行分类整理。
8.8 KiB
8.8 KiB
new_kbd 项目 Nordic NCS 官方知识索引
说明
- 生成时间:2026-03-30
- 文档来源:仅收录
docs.nordicsemi.com上可直接访问的 Nordic 官方文档 - 版本基线:按项目当前环境优先核对
ncs-3.2.3 - 项目芯片基线:
atguigu_mini_keyboard/nrf52840 - 芯片依据:项目板级文件 atguigu_mini_keyboard.yaml 与 atguigu_mini_keyboard.dts 明确基于
nrf52840 - 收录范围:仅收录
E:\projects\new_kbd实际使用到的 NCS 官方知识,以及 Nordic 站点中同时存在的 Zephyr 镜像文档 - 不收录原则:如果没有核到 Nordic 官方页面,则不写入本索引
- 本版校验方式:使用浏览器渲染后再判定,凡标题或正文渲染为
Error 404 - Page Not Found/ERROR CODE: 404的页面,均视为无效并移除
NCS 托管的 Zephyr 文档镜像
构建与配置
设备树与设备模型
内核与并发
日志与存储
蓝牙 Low Energy
USB 与 HID
外设驱动
显示与 GUI
通用工具宏与字节序
Partition Manager 与存储布局
CAF 总览与基础设施
- Common Application Framework (CAF) 总览
- Application Event Manager
- Application Event Manager Profiler Tracer
CAF 模块
- CAF Buttons 模块
- CAF LEDs 模块
- CAF BLE Advertising 模块
- CAF BLE State 模块
- CAF Power Manager 模块
- Settings Loader
CAF API / 辅助定义
芯片与 Nordic 外设相关
- nRF52840 驱动索引
- nRF52840 DK 用户指南
- Nordic nRF USBD 设备树绑定(NCS 镜像)
- nrf_qdec HAL / 寄存器 API
- nrf_saadc HAL / 寄存器 API
- nrf_usbd HAL / 寄存器 API
- nrf_gpio HAL / 寄存器 API
- nrf_pwm HAL / 寄存器 API
- nrf_spi HAL / 寄存器 API
- nrf_twim HAL / 寄存器 API
备注
pm_static.yml相关内容,本次仅核到 Nordic 官方的 Partition Manager 页面;未单独核到专门以pm_static.yml命名的独立官方页面,因此这里索引到 Partition Manager 官方文档- Zephyr 侧已经收录的知识,只要在 Nordic 站点存在并通过浏览器渲染校验,本索引也一并收录
- 芯片相关知识本次按项目实际硬件基线
nrf52840收录,没有扩展到未使用的其他 Nordic SoC - 当前 Nordic 站点里,很多
zephyr-apis-3.2.3、nrf-apis-3.2.3与部分 CAF 事件页虽然返回200,但浏览器渲染后是Error 404 - Page Not Found,因此已从本索引移除